Post by: tomEisenbraun on Feb 26, 2009, 05:56 PM
Robin may have a similar natural timbre, but he, by no means, uses this to rip off Jim's vocal style. Robin's intricacies are so much more baroque, preferring to step around a bit more tonally for emphasis. And listen to the album the whole way through. He's got a similar voice, which can't be helped, but he doesn't use it the same at all. This is his band and his music and they sound like the Fleet Foxes and not My Morning Jacket. Post by: pawpaw on Apr 20, 2009, 02:24 PM
Well, I like Fleet Foxes. I haven't heard that EP that folks talk about, but their album is wonderful. It's not a rocker...it doesn't swing like the Stones, or roar like Sabbath, but that's not what I want from it, not what it has to offer. And I wouldn't call it "lightweight", just like I wouldn't call Van Morrison's Veedon Fleece lightweight. Both those albums are complex, contemplative...both those albums dwell someplace green, and outside. Fleet Foxes is dramatic stuff, cinematic even...I could see them scoring movies. Their music is imaginative, and diverse, and (for me anyway) highly effective at carrying me away.

They're rad. I wonder if they can pull it off live, but the recorded stuff sounds great.
